- >Two questions:
- > o Why is USR no longer supplying flash upgrades via email/ftp/... but is
- > sending them by regular mail? Something about the government?
-
- Because legally they aren't allowed to ship any code that supports
- analog 33.6K speeds outside the U.S. borders at this time. Since there
- is no way to determine that an email address is within the U.S. they
- cannot send it that way. Obviously there is also no way to restrict FTP
- access to just U.S. locations either.
